Two things I forgot to mention: My CD burner is a HP CD Writer Plus 9100b. Writing CDs in n-c-b worked flawlessly in FC3 for the same setup. This is the same problem as described in 163799 but I can confirm that it is present both in FC4 and Development which are different versions 2.10 and 2.11 so is there some other underlying common problem. My CD Burners are a Memorex Twelve MAXX 1032 in my development system and Yamaha CRW8424E in my FC4 system. LSHAL output can be supplied if required. I actually have another system that was network installed from the Development tree which does work OK the only difference in the "LSHAL" output that I can see is on the systems that dont work the volume.disc.type = 'unknown' where on the working system (with a PIONEER DVD-RW DVR-106D) returns a volume.disc.type = 'cd_r' So is this a "HAL" problem with some types of cd-recorder. NB both CD-R and CD-RW return "unknown" Same thing happens on Rawhide using my LITE-ON LTR-40125S packages in question: nautilus-2.12.1-5 nautilus-cd-burner-2.12.1-1 hal-0.5.4-3 Also n-c-b doesn't obey the /apps/nautilus-cd-burner/default_speed key seeing as my burner is pretty arse it tends to do bad burns at speeds above 12x, however n-c-b defaults to as fast as possible, in this case 40x (and the selector is greyed out) - highly annoying. An update to this problem. I've changed my recorder and now there are some combinations that work (I'm not sure if its related to the new drive, though). My new drive is a LG GSA-4163B and the software are the same versions. Now I can record to: * a blank CD-RW * a blank DVD-RW (Restricted Overwrite mode, didn't test others) * an *unmounted* non-blank CD-RW (it asks to erase it) * an *unmounted* non-blank DVD-RW (it asks to erase it) I still can't record to a mounted CD/DVD-RW. This used to work in FC3 where n-c-b whould automaticaly blank the CD-RW. A workaround is to disable auto-mounting of removable media.
